### Driver Assignment Heuristic — quick notes for eng sync

The Routelet matcher scores drivers on distance, recent idle time, and a fairness penalty so nobody gets starved. It's greedy with a 30-second rebid window, not a global optimizer — good enough for Harbor City volumes. Scores come from the internal Scorekeep service, and yes, it's still a separate deploy. If you want to poke it from staging, authenticate your requests with the key below.

service key, kagep-yafop: qvz23-ZKPHptIdEFAcWdmbBSRvIiM

## Configuration

Hey plugin folks! The Pointsmith ledger tracks every earn and burn event for Glimmerperk loyalty accounts. Your plugin talks to it over the Ledgerline RPC layer, so you'll need a few env vars before anything works. Set `POINTSMITH_MODE` to `sandbox` while developing — sandbox balances reset nightly, which saves you from weird drift bugs. Also set `LEDGER_BATCH_SIZE` to something small, like 25. Last thing: drop the ledger API secret into your env file on the very next line.

vault entry, fadup-tagag: RELAY_SECRET8=2fd92179

Runbook fragment — Secure transport of test devices

The locked case contains eight pre-release Tarnview handsets assigned to the field trial. The case remains locked at all times in transit; the key does not travel with it. The office manager logs the case out, records the seal number, and books the approved courier. No stops or transfers between vehicles are permitted. The hand-over instruction for the courier follows.

dispatch memo: the sorius tamius courier leaves the praeth ledger at gate 4873 under passcode 928014